(VOVWORLD) -2,223 delegates are attending the 11th National Patriotic Emulation Congress, which opened Saturday at the National Convention Center in Hanoi and aims to inspire the aspiration to build a prosperous and powerful Vietnam.

National Patriotic Emulation Congress opens in Hanoi - ảnh 1The preparatory session for the 11th National Patriotic Emulation Congress is held at the National Convention Center in Hanoi on December 26, 2025. Photo: Pham Kien/VNA

The Congress is themed “Emulation for Innovation and Creativity, Accelerating Breakthroughs to Usher the Nation into an Era of Powerful, Civilized, and Prosperous Development.”

Participants include 41 overseas Vietnamese and foreign nationals who have made significant contributions to Vietnam. The oldest delegate is Ms. Nguyen Thi Binh, 98, a Labor Hero and former Vice President of Vietnam. The five youngest delegates are 11-year-old pupils.

This Congress reviews the emulation movement and reward work for the period 2021-2025, commends outstanding individuals and collectives, and sets forth directions and tasks for the next five years, generating fresh momentum to fulfill socio-economic development tasks and strengthen defense and security in the 2026-2030 period.

A special art program at the Quan Ngua Gynasium in Hanoi on Friday evening celebrated the Congress, portraying the remarkable achievements from a difficult past to a prosperous present and a bright future, igniting the flame of aspiration in the hearts of every Vietnamese citizen.
